Look and as AoB would say " Listen "...i will give you an example > i once purchased a horse from John Oxx in Ireland , it was rated 95 after 5 runs and although still a maiden had run a couple of very nice races and against future winners , we got it back to England and had it stabled and about 4 weeks later the colt suffered a training injury which took 8 months to sort out then it took another 4 months to get proper race fit ...then disaster ..another sodding injury which meant it was going to be sidelined in total for another 12 months ..then some 600 days later ( after costing me a fortune in fees and bills ) it hits the track as we send it down to Wolverhampton it had been allotted ( had only previously raced on turf ) a AW rating mark of just 56 and was priced up at 12/1.....this was obviously taken as we smashed it to bits driving the price down to 7/4F.......and it duly WON by 6L easing down....i then sold it and it never raced for me again nor have i seen it race in the UK...
Now..was this a " sting " or a coup " or was this simply a horse that was effectively 40LB " well in " smashing far inferior rivals as it was entitled to on old form?...Similar or same story cases can be made certainly for the 3 flat runners that won on Wed' as they all had prev' marks in the 80's , 90's and 100+ and they were all now racing off 45 - 50 which meant that they were very well in.

Some argued that the form profile was utter bollocks...well i put it to you thus , yes they come 10/10 , 9/9 and 10/11 etc but these races were far Superior...if a horse races in the Cherry Hinton and is last , then the Dewhurst and is last and then the Queen Mary and is down the field all it means it has been showing well at home but wasnt good enough but when dropped into a class 6 shitball maiden at Lingfield it shud in theory at least be good enough to hose up...now if the same horse doesnt race for two years and re-races off a stupidly low mark then c'est le vie....
